Body
Origins and Family
Seoyeon Hong was born in South Korea[2]. She was born on +1991-09-09T00:00:00Z[3].
Education
Educated at University of Washington[8], a public research university[27], in United States[28], founded in 1861[29] and State University of New York at Albany[9], a public university[30], in United States[31], founded in 1844[32], headquartered in Albany[33]. Seoyeon Hong's doctoral advisor was Matthew F. Bush[10]. Academic degrees include Doctor of Philosophy[15] and Bachelor of Science[16].
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include mass spectrometrist[4] and analytical chemist[5]. Seoyeon Hong was employed by PolyPeptide Group[7].
